Reviewer: stbalbach - [4.0 out of 5 stars] - January 6, 2009
Subject: Balanced view
Energetic and spleen filled polemic against the Encyclopedia Britannica 11th edition (1911). Surprisingly ahead of its time in concerns about colonialism, racism and other systemic issues. Required reading for anyone seduced by the mythological image of the EB-1911 created by Britannica's marketing.
